According to http://h20564.www2.hp.com/hpsc/doc/public/display?docId=c03387773 it has

Bus type
PCI Express x16
Generation 2.0

so you could install a better GPU but would have to be low profile one also would probably need to be a card that doesn't need added power because of PSU.
Computers like that (Brand name, ready made) may prove in the end to be more expensive than some basic, home made with off the shelf parts by the time you get it to perform on any usable level.
According to same site, it has only 240W PSU so any GPU added may have hard time getting enough power and PSUs are proprietary and to upgrade it from HP would cost an arm and a leg. By the tome you change everything necessary it may be an expensive paper weight.
